...A general term for frogs of the Hylidae family, including the Japanese tree frog and the Southern tree frog Litoria , which are known as good examples of protective coloration. There are about 719 species in 39 genera that are distributed all over the world except for sub-Saharan Africa and Madagascar, and most of them live in the rainforests of tropical America. In general, most tree frogs are arboreal species, and have well-developed suckers on each finger of their limbs, making them suitable for living on leaves and grass. They have protective coloration that allows them to skillfully change their body color according to changes in the environment. Their vocal sacs are located under their throats and swell up, and their name comes from the various cries they make in different places. ... *Some of the terminology that mentions "Pelodrydidae" is listed below.
